## Changelog 4.2.0 — Marlowe Relay

Defaults changed: websocket permessage-deflate is now off. Compression saved ~30% bandwidth but cost us CPU spikes and memory ballooning on the Torvik edge nodes during fan-out bursts. If a tenant genuinely needs it, enable per-route, not globally. Latency-sensitive feeds (ticker, presence) must stay uncompressed. Window bits capped at 12 where enabled. The new shipped defaults are as follows.

settings of fahag-haduf:
[ulaox]
port = 8443
region = south-2
host = ulaox.lumiccorp.internal
timeout_ms = 500
retries = 8

Ticket: Config drift on Quillbus log compaction settings

The broker nodes in the Harlow cluster are running with compaction thresholds that no longer match what's in the Fernwheel deploy repo. Someone appears to have hand-tuned segment retention during the March incident and never backported the change. Compaction is now lagging on the orders topic, and disk usage on node three is climbing about 4% a day. Please reconcile before the weekend. For reference, the values currently live on the brokers are as follows.

deployment values, yahop-kajop:
holath:
  log_level: info
  metrics_host: metrics.holath.lumiclabs.internal
  pin: 9484
  pool_size: 4

Quick summary for the sales leads: we closed the review of next year's headcount with Dorrit and the Wexfield finance crew, and the short version is we're in decent shape. Budget covers twelve new hires across commercial roles, front-loaded into the first half. A few support roles got deferred, nothing dramatic. Territory splits will shift slightly once the new reps land, so expect comp plan tweaks. Dorrit will walk everyone through it at the offsite. One more thing worth noting before you file this away.

board note of tagug-hahag: Praionax Logistics is in early talks to buy Julaxek Group for about $36.3 million. The Julmir launch date is March 1, and nothing goes to the press before then.